Facebook released its most recent Global State of Small Business Report and detailed several initiatives aimed at continuing to support small and midsized businesses in their recovery from the pandemic.

“SMBs are in our DNA,” Facebook vice president of small business Rich Rao told Adweek, adding on the eighth edition of the report, “There are some bright spots in the recovery, but there is still a long way to go. Fewer small businesses are closed than previously, and those that are open still face cash flow and employment challenges.
